A deep breathing workout to assist you sleep, Breathing from your stubborn belly rather than your chest can activate the relaxation action and lower your heart rate, high blood pressure, and stress levels to assist you wander off to sleep. Put down in bed and close your eyes. Put one hand on your chest and the other on your stomach.

The hand on your stomach must rise. The hand on your chest should move very little. Exhale through your mouth, pressing out as much air as you can while contracting your stomach muscles. The hand on your stomach need to relocate as you breathe out, but your other hand needs to move extremely little.

Try getting everyday sunshine exposure or if this is not useful purchase an artificial brilliant light gadget or bulbs. Daily sunlight or synthetic brilliant light can enhance sleep quality and period, particularly if you have extreme sleep concerns or insomnia. Exposure to light throughout the day is advantageous, but nighttime light direct exposure has the opposite result (, ).

Caffeine has many advantages and is taken in by 90% of the U.S. population (,,,, ). A single dose can enhance focus, energy, and sports performance (,, ). When consumed late in the day, caffeine promotes your anxious system and might stop your body from naturally unwinding at night.

Caffeine can remain raised in your blood for 68 hours. Drinking big amounts of coffee after 34 p. m. is not suggested, particularly if you're sensitive to caffeine or have trouble sleeping (, ). If you do long for a cup of coffee in the late afternoon or evening, stick with decaffeinated coffee.

Some studies demonstrate that those who are utilized to taking routine daytime naps don't experience poor sleep quality or interrupted sleep at night. If you take regular daytime naps and sleep well, you should not fret. The impacts of taking a snooze depend on the individual (,, ). Long daytime naps may hinder sleep quality.

Melatonin supplements are an incredibly popular sleep help. Often utilized to treat insomnia, melatonin might be one of the simplest methods to drop off to sleep quicker (, ). In one study, taking 2 mg of melatonin before bed enhanced sleep quality and energy the next day and assisted people drop off to sleep faster.

Melatonin is likewise helpful when traveling and getting used to a brand-new time zone, as it helps your body's circadian rhythm go back to regular (). In some nations, you require a prescription for melatonin. In others, melatonin is widely available in shops or online.

Start with a low dosage to evaluate your tolerance and after that increase it gradually as needed. Considering that melatonin might modify brain chemistry, it's advised that you contact a doctor before usage. You ought to likewise speak with them if you're considering using melatonin as a sleep aid for your child, as long-term use of this supplement in kids has actually not been well studied.

An underlying health condition may be the cause of your sleep issues. One typical concern is sleep apnea, which triggers inconsistent and cut off breathing. Individuals with this condition stop breathing repeatedly while sleeping (, ). This condition might be more common than you think. One evaluation claimed that 24% of men and 9% of ladies have sleep apnea ().

If you've constantly fought with sleep, it might be a good idea to consult your doctor. There are lots of common conditions that can cause poor sleep, consisting of sleep apnea. Regular exercise throughout daytime hours is one of the very best ways to ensure a great night's sleep.Nocturia is the medical term for extreme urination throughout the night. It impacts sleep quality and daytime energy(,). Consuming large amounts of liquids before bed can lead to similar signs, though some individuals are more sensitive than others. Try to not drink any fluids 12 hours prior to going to bed.

You need to likewise use the bathroom right prior to going to bed, as this might decrease your possibilities of waking in the night. Decrease fluid intake in the late evening and attempt to utilize the restroom right before bed. Do you require to improve sleep? Do Not Stew in Bed: You want to avoid a connection in your mind between your bed and aggravation from insomnia. This means that if you've spent around 20 minutes in bed without having the ability to fall asleep, get out of bed and do something relaxing in low light. Avoid examining the time throughout this time. Try Out Various Techniques: Sleeping issues can be complicated and what works for one individual might not work for another person. As an outcome, it makes good sense to try various methods to see what works for you. Simply keep in mind that it can spend some time for new approaches to work, so provide your modifications time to kick in before presuming that they aren't working for you.
